Northern No-Fly Zone Al-Qaeda Camp

Senate committee members praised Powell's U.N. presentation at Thursday's hearing, but Sen. Joseph Biden, the panel's leading Democrat, questioned why U.S. warplanes have not bombed a camp in northern Iraq run by a group that U.S. officials say is linked to the al Qaeda terrorist network. Powell had said in his Wednesday presentation that the group was making ricin and other poisons there. Powell said he did not want to discuss possible military actions in an open session.
